Noranium is an element used to create alloys.
Noranium vaporizes at 2,314 °C, and noranium carbide at a slightly higher temperature. When heated, it releases a vapor which forms clouds of smoke. Burning noranium can be extinguished with sand. A Starfleet type-2 phaser at setting 7 can heat noranium to the vapor point.
Noranium alloys have a very low scrap value, but were still collected by the Gatherers. (TNG: "The Vengeance Factor")
